1 hally hit is often 30-40 damage which is 11 mana of greater heal or 8-12 mana in minis. with wrestling you are avoiding that damage 50% of the time, but without wrestling it will be more common so essentially you will run yourself dry on mana a lot while on the defensive. defensively running yourself out of mana is enough of a problem when you DO have wrestling.
you can get about 2-3 minis between a hally swing but without wrestling you are really limiting yourself to 2 unless you want to risk the 100% chance of getting whopped by a weapon.
in summary.. there's a reason why most of the "top pvpers" dont touch this template.
